Abstract :
Oligodeoxynucleotides containing 2′-O-β- -ribofuranosyladenosine were prepared and used as modified primers in RNA-templated DNA synthesis catalyzed by HIV reverse transcriptase. It was shown that the additional 2′-ribofuranose residue in specific position of primer prevents its elongation.
